See details →Professional Zendesk Help Center Themes
Zlooks offers 49 production-ready Zendesk Help Center themes designed for real businesses. Every theme includes all 20 required Zendesk Guide templates, a fully configured manifest.json, responsive CSS, and jQuery-based progressive enhancement. Download, import, and go live in minutes.
